Artificial Intelligence is reshaping the landscape of journalism. It enhances reporting efficiency and provides journalists with tools that streamline their workflows. However, this technological advancement comes with its own set of challenges, including the potential for bias and misinformation.
As AI algorithms analyze vast amounts of data, they can assist journalists in identifying trends and breaking news. This capability allows for quicker reporting and more informed articles. Yet, reliance on automated systems raises concerns about the accuracy of the information being disseminated. Journalists must remain vigilant to ensure that the content produced is not only timely but also trustworthy.
